The IV Bags Market was valued at USD 25.26 billion in 2023, expected to reach USD 26.95 billion in 2024, and is projected to grow at a CAGR of 7.02%, to USD 40.63 billion by 2030.

IV bags, an integral component of intravenous therapy, are used for fluid replacement, administering drugs, and maintaining optimal electrolyte balance in patients. The need for IV bags is primarily driven by the rising prevalence of chronic diseases, surgical procedures, and increasing geriatric population, which underscores the necessity of effective fluid management in healthcare settings. A wide range of applications, from hospitals and clinics to home healthcare, demonstrate the extensive end-use scope of IV bags. Growth in market capacity is notably influenced by the advent of more sophisticated healthcare infrastructure, technological enhancements in IV bag materials (e.g., PVC-free options for safety), and an increasing focus on patient-centric care approaches.

Potential opportunities within this market include expansion in emerging economies where healthcare modernization is rapidly progressing. Manufacturers should capitalize on this by focusing on cost-effective, durable, and environmentally friendly solutions that cater to sustainable healthcare models. Partnerships with healthcare institutions to create adaptive IV bags tailored to specific medical needs can also foster growth. However, market growth is faced with challenges such as stringent regulatory compliances, the risk of infections, and waste management issues related to disposable products.

For research and innovation, exploring biodegradable and reusable IV bag materials that maintain sterility while reducing ecological footprints can provide significant advancements. Furthermore, leveraging IoT technology to develop 'smart' IV bags capable of monitoring and adjusting infusion rates can revolutionize patient management and safety. The market stands as dynamic and fast-evolving, with competition intensifying among both established and new entrants focusing on innovation, cost-reduction, and regulatory alignment. Businesses should prioritize ecologically sustainable practices, accelerating smart technology integration, and ensuring compliance with global health standards to effectively navigate and capitalize on existing and emerging market trends.
